Today I will show you how I made this sleeveless straight gown with a bubu shirt attached to it.

IMG_20250221_132020_878.jpg

To make this dress here are the materials needed
Dull face material
Baby lace
Lining
Invisible zip
Elastic rubber
Tread
Chalk
Tape
Scissors.

The first thing I did was to fold my material by two and remove six inches from the top cause it is a sleeveless gown and then I measure out my waist, hip and bust and cut it out and I give a V curve shape at the front, after that I place the first one I cut on the other side and cut the back side and give out my two inches allowance for my zip. I proceeded to cut out the lining for it after that I fix everything together and iron it and this is how it looks.

IMG_20250221_131932_170.jpg

After that I proceed to cut out the bubu shirt using the baby lace, for this there's no to much to do, the first thing I did was to fold my baby lace material by four just like the way you want to cut a buba shirt, then I removed the neck by three inches but length and width, then sew the neck. And at the both side of the dress I just used my elastic rubber on it that's why it came out that way and for the middle part of the front and the hand I plinted it and this is it.
